Any Suggestion For Child Suffering From Stomach Ache, Loose Stools, Vomiting, Fever?

Hi My son 4 Year 4 Months old.
he was claiming stomach ache Day before yesterday, after that he had tight stool on the same day with vomiting. then the fever was increasing.
Next day again fever continued with one time loose stool with one more time vomiting.... Now fever continuing & he claims stomach ache i can feel he stomach filled with lot of gas.. so please suggest.

Internal Medicine Specialist 's  Response
Dear parent, for fever you should give acetaminophen or ibuprofen syrup every 6-8 hours. for stomach ache you should give an antispasmodic as visceralgine . for vomiting you should give an antiemetic ( other than primperane as it is contraindicated in children) . for loose stools give an antidiarrheal . you should offer only soft easily swallowed food as soup or youghurt
